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bog Dwarf Golden palm civit
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Carnivora (Carnivorans)
Family Elachistidae Viverridae
Genus Elachista Paradoxurus
Species Elachista utonella Paradoxurus zeylonensis

Evolutionary Relationship

Bog Dwarf and Golden palm civit share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)

Bog Dwarf

The Bog Dwarf (Elachista utonella) is a species in the genus Elachista.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Distributed across Belgium, Denmark, Norway, and Sweden.
